What is the AFFF Lawsuit?

The AFFF lawsuit pertains to the legal actions taken against manufacturers of Aqueous Film Forming Foam (AFFF), a firefighting agent that contains toxic chemicals known as PFAS, often referred to as “forever chemicals.” These substances are utilized by firefighters, military personnel, airport staff, and industrial workers. Research has established a connection between PFAS exposure and various health issues, including multiple forms of cancer.

The AFFF lawsuit aims to provide compensation to individuals who have suffered health complications due to exposure to AFFF firefighting foam and to hold the manufacturers accountable for the associated injuries. A multidistrict litigation (MDL) has been initiated for those who encountered AFFF in their professional environments or through contaminated water sources.

What is Aqueous Film Forming Foam (AFFF)?

Aqueous Film Forming Foam (AFFF) is a specialized firefighting foam designed to combat liquid fires, particularly those fueled by substances such as oil, jet fuel, and various industrial chemicals. This foam works by mixing with water to create a film that effectively cuts off the fire’s oxygen supply, thereby preventing re-ignition.

Since its introduction in the 1970s, AFFF has been produced through a partnership between 3M and the United States Navy. While it has been banned in certain regions, it is still permitted for use in critical emergency situations.

AFFF contains Perfluoroalkyl and Polyfluoroalkyl Substances (PFAS), which are notorious for their persistence in both the environment and human bodies, earning them the designation of “forever chemicals.” Exposure to PFAS has been associated with a range of serious health concerns, including:

– Kidney cancer
– Liver cancer
– Testicular cancer
– Thyroid cancer
– Thyroid disease
– Ulcerative Colitis
